[neon/backports-jammy/libsignon-glib/Neon/unstable] debian: update the patches

Pino Toscano null at kde.org
Thu Jun 22 01:30:34 BST 2023


Git commit 3e2705c85d3e10cbf6f617b684e238c8f0a0374d by Pino Toscano.
Committed on 31/12/2020 at 12:49.
Pushed by carlosdem into branch 'Neon/unstable'.

update the patches

- remove-pluginlibdir.patch: drop, fixed upstream
- disable-deprecation-error.patch: update

M  +3    -0    debian/changelog
M  +6    -9    debian/patches/disable-deprecation-error.patch
D  +0    -15   debian/patches/remove-pluginlibdir.patch
M  +0    -1    debian/patches/series

https://invent.kde.org/neon/backports-jammy/libsignon-glib/-/commit/3e2705c85d3e10cbf6f617b684e238c8f0a0374d

diff --git a/debian/changelog b/debian/changelog
index 3285609..7b5be08 100644
--- a/debian/changelog
+++ b/debian/changelog
@@ -9,6 +9,9 @@ libsignon-glib (1.15-0r1) UNRELEASED; urgency=medium
     - explicitly add valac, already used
     - drop signond-dev, no more needed
   * Remove libsignon-glib-dbg in favour of the -dbgsym packages.
+  * Update the patches:
+    - remove-pluginlibdir.patch: drop, fixed upstream
+    - disable-deprecation-error.patch: update
 
  -- Debian/Kubuntu Qt/KDE Maintainers <debian-qt-kde at lists.debian.org>  Thu, 31 Dec 2020 12:54:04 +0100
 
diff --git a/debian/patches/disable-deprecation-error.patch b/debian/patches/disable-deprecation-error.patch
index 15f10ab..a18c894 100644
--- a/debian/patches/disable-deprecation-error.patch
+++ b/debian/patches/disable-deprecation-error.patch
@@ -1,16 +1,13 @@
 Author: Adrian Bunk
 Subject: Don't build with -Werror
-diff --git a/libsignon-glib/Makefile.am b/libsignon-glib/Makefile.am
-index e208101..f534d84 100644
 --- a/libsignon-glib/Makefile.am
 +++ b/libsignon-glib/Makefile.am
-@@ -7,7 +7,7 @@ libsignon_glib_la_CPPFLAGS = \
- 	-I$(top_builddir) \
- 	-I$(builddir) \
+@@ -9,7 +9,7 @@ libsignon_glib_la_CPPFLAGS = \
+ libsignon_glib_la_CFLAGS = \
  	$(DEPS_CFLAGS) \
--	-Wall -Werror
-+	-Wall
+ 	$(COVERAGE_CFLAGS) \
+-	-Wall -Werror -Wno-error=deprecated-declarations
++	-Wall -Wno-error=deprecated-declarations
  libsignon_glib_la_LIBADD = $(DEPS_LIBS)
  libsignon_glib_la_LDFLAGS = \
- 	-version-info 1:0:0 \
-
+ 	$(COVERAGE_LDFLAGS) \
diff --git a/debian/patches/remove-pluginlibdir.patch b/debian/patches/remove-pluginlibdir.patch
deleted file mode 100644
index f94592f..0000000
--- a/debian/patches/remove-pluginlibdir.patch
+++ /dev/null
@@ -1,15 +0,0 @@
-Author: Diane Trout <diane at debian.org>
-Description: @pluginlibdir@ is never set in 1.12 and so
- generates a lintian error message, about pkg-config-bad-directive.
- This removes it for the moment.
-Bug: https://gitlab.com/accounts-sso/libsignon-glib/issues/1
---- a/libsignon-glib.pc.in
-+++ b/libsignon-glib.pc.in
-@@ -2,7 +2,6 @@
- exec_prefix=@exec_prefix@
- libdir=@libdir@
- includedir=@includedir@
--pluginlibdir=@pluginlibdir@
- 
- Name: libsignon-glib
- Description: A low-level library for managing account credentials.
diff --git a/debian/patches/series b/debian/patches/series
index 02cc8ed..52801d6 100644
--- a/debian/patches/series
+++ b/debian/patches/series
@@ -1,2 +1 @@
-remove-pluginlibdir.patch
 disable-deprecation-error.patch



More information about the Neon-commits mailing list